Transaction 58f160b82ca3913395e9bdc026494153c2ae7b9f03ad781c602e9211a2bc69d1
1 Input
1 Output
-
58f160b82ca3913395e9bdc026494153c2ae7b9f03ad781c602e9211a2bc69d1:0
- value
- 356840
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e4b95decd5e41896720f530c8d631da6597f530 OP_EQUAL
- address
- 3DCocUvNKExVFStD47xid4DCgGHbUruHkd